The Cost of Poor Audio and Video Quality in Meetings
In today's globalized business environment, where hybrid and remote collaboration are the norm, the quality of virtual meetings is no longer a luxury but a fundamental determinant of operational success. A staggering number of meetings are plagued by technical difficulties, with poor audio and video being the primary culprits. According to a 2023 survey by the Hong Kong Productivity Council, over 65% of professionals in Hong Kong's financial and trade sectors reported wasting an average of 15 minutes per meeting troubleshooting connection or audio issues. This translates to significant hidden costs: diminished participant engagement, misinterpretation of critical information, and ultimately, delayed decisions and lost opportunities. When a client struggles to hear a proposal or a team member's video freezes during a key presentation, the business impact is immediate and tangible. It erodes confidence, frustrates stakeholders, and undermines the very purpose of convening.

Clear Audio for Effective Discussions
The cornerstone of any successful meeting is crystal-clear audio. A premium conference speaker with a sophisticated microphone array is engineered to capture every voice in the room with remarkable fidelity. Utilizing advanced beamforming technology and AI-powered noise suppression, these devices isolate speech from ambient distractions—be it the hum of an air conditioner, keyboard clatter, or background office chatter. This ensures that remote participants can hear and be heard without constantly asking for repetitions. The result is a fluid, natural conversation where ideas flow unimpeded. For instance, during a complex technical discussion with a conference speaker with mic and camera factory in Shenzhen, clear audio ensures precise specifications and requirements are communicated without error, preventing costly manufacturing mistakes. This level of acoustic clarity is unattainable with built-in laptop microphones or low-end peripherals, which often produce tinny, distant, or echo-laden sound.
High-Resolution Video for Visual Clarity
Visual communication is equally critical. A high-resolution camera, often with auto-framing and zoom capabilities, brings meeting participants into the room. It’s not just about seeing faces; it’s about reading whiteboards, viewing product prototypes, and observing subtle reactions. A 4K camera with a wide field of view ensures everyone at the table is visible, fostering a sense of inclusion for remote attendees. Features like automatic light adjustment guarantee a professional image even in suboptimal lighting conditions. This visual fidelity is indispensable for creative brainstorming sessions, design reviews, or when building rapport with new clients. The visual channel complements the audio, creating a rich, immersive meeting experience that bridges the physical gap between teams.

Reduced Meeting Downtime Due to Technical Issues
Technical glitches are the arch-nemesis of productivity. The time spent saying "Can you hear me now?", "You're on mute!", or rebooting devices accumulates into a substantial drain on resources. A reliable, plug-and-play conference speaker system virtually eliminates this downtime. Modern devices connect seamlessly via USB or bluetooth conference room speakerphone capabilities, offering flexibility for different room setups. Their dedicated processing power handles audio/video encoding independently, preventing strain on the host computer. This reliability means meetings start on time, flow without interruption, and conclude as scheduled. The cumulative time saved across an organization—where dozens of meetings occur daily—directly translates into man-hours recovered for substantive work, accelerating project timelines and improving overall operational throughput.

Compatibility with Emerging Technologies
The conferencing landscape is evolving rapidly with AI integration, augmented reality, and advanced collaboration platforms. A future-proof device is one with upgradeable firmware and support for open standards (like USB-C, Bluetooth 5.3). This ensures compatibility not just with today's Zoom, Teams, or Webex, but with the next generation of software and services. Features like AI-powered transcription, real-time language translation, or advanced gesture control may become standard, and a capable hardware platform will be ready to leverage them. Investing in a system with a robust technical foundation protects your investment from premature obsolescence.
